😐A single person spends $837 per month in Essaouira vs $600 in Mogadishu,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$1,254 per month in Essaouira vs $944 in Mogadishu,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$1,671 per month in Essaouira vs $1,289 in Mogadishu, rent included.
😐Essaouira costs about 40% more than Mogadishu, driven mainly by Monthly Utilities & Internet.
📊Both Essaouira and Mogadishu are more affordable than the global median – Essaouira37% lower, Mogadishu55%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$388 in Essaouira versus $158 in Mogadishu.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 2% higher in Essaouira,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$25.00 in Essaouira versus $18.00 in Mogadishu.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$176 vs $160 – making Mogadishu the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
